Yep, that's called Kvcd it's not that hard to make once u get used to doing it.
If your DVD player can play VCD's then chances are that it'll be able to play KVCD's, but it's not guarenteed as DVD player's are a bit picky i've found and won't even play some VCD's (something to do with the encoding i'm guessing), so it's a case of testing to see really.
